Transaction 659de9fbdbf66aa09995dd2cc285da12132f7eecfedbef95ea866ef24fd636c6
1 Input
1 Output
-
659de9fbdbf66aa09995dd2cc285da12132f7eecfedbef95ea866ef24fd636c6:0
- value
- 110499450
- script pubkey
- OP_0 OP_PUSHBYTES_20 9677c4161db67a3bcb163054a27dd3b375be60b9
- address
- ltc1qjemug9sakearhjckxp22ylwnkd6muc9e8xp39k